Kia Set to Launch Syros EV and Sorento Hybrid SUV in July

Kia India is poised to make a significant splash in the Indian automotive market with the anticipated launch of two electrified SUVs—the Syros EV and Sorento Hybrid—set for the second half of July 2026. These vehicles aim to reinforce Kia’s commitment to electric mobility in one of its top-priority markets, catering to various consumer needs.

Introducing the Kia Syros EV

The Kia Syros EV is expected to be the most affordable electric SUV from the brand in India. Teaser videos and test mules spotted on Indian roads hint at its imminent arrival. While it retains much of the design of the regular Syros SUV, modifications will be made to enhance its electric identity. This includes a more aerodynamic front end, unique wheel designs, and special EV-specific details.

Inside the Syros EV, buyers can expect cutting-edge features designed for modern connectivity and comfort. Key interior highlights will include:

  • A large touchscreen interface
  • A digital instrument cluster for real-time updates
  • Advanced connectivity features supporting smartphone integration
  • Wireless charging capabilities for devices
  • Ventilated seats for added comfort
  • A comprehensive suite of safety features

Battery Performance and Pricing

While specific battery details remain under wraps, it is widely speculated that the Syros EV will borrow battery technology from the globally successful Hyundai Inster EV, with options likely including a 42kWh or 49kWh battery pack. The expected driving range is approximately 369 kilometers, a viable distance for city commutes and highway journeys alike.

The price is projected to range between Rs 15 lakh and Rs 20 lakh (ex-showroom), positioning the Syros EV as an attractive entry-level offering in the burgeoning electric SUV market in India. Key competitors include the Tata Nexon EV and MG Windsor EV, which are already well-established in this segment.

Kia Sorento Hybrid: A Premium Option

Alongside the Syros EV, Kia is also set to introduce the Sorento Hybrid, a premium three-row SUV that is already available in international markets. The Indian variant is reportedly codenamed MQ4i and is expected to feature a 1.5-liter hybrid petrol engine. Whether or not it retains the “Sorento” name in India remains to be confirmed.

The Sorento Hybrid will provide ample space for families, measuring about 4.8 meters in length and equipped with three rows of seating. It will boast numerous high-end features, including state-of-the-art driver assistance technologies, premium upholstery, and advanced infotainment options.

Pricing for the Sorento Hybrid is anticipated to start around Rs 30 lakh (ex-showroom), positioning it against rivals like the Mahindra XUV 700 and other hybrid SUVs emerging in the Indian market.
